Bruhs, let's play the quiet game. You start, cause I have a lot to say. But fair warning, the audio of what I say will be horrible today. I don't know why. It's unknowable.
On today's episode, Matt, Mike, and Rob explore the importance of silence in various situations. We also touch on the moments in life where it is best to stay silent, according to psychology. And, AND, we extend a call to (in)action. Try it out, you'll thank us.

Takeaways
- Silence can be an effective teaching tool, especially with teenagers.
- There are moments in life where it is best to stay silent, according to psychology.
- Silence allows others to be the expert and can boost their confidence.
- Listening and being present in the moment can be powerful forms of support and empathy.
